Course Content

• Fundamentals of Cosmology and the CMB
• CMB Data Analysis Techniques: Power Spectra and Likelihood Methods
• Advanced Statistical Methods for CMB Data (Bayesian inference, Markov Chain Monte Carlo)
• CMB Foreground Removal and Component Separation
• Mapmaking and Data Calibration for CMB Experiments
• Simulations and Modeling of the CMB
• Advanced Topics in CMB Polarization and B-modes
• CMB Data Processing Software and Tools (e.g., HEALPix)
• Applications of CMB Data to Cosmology (e.g., Parameter estimation, testing cosmological models)
